QUARTERMAINE’S TERMS

by | Read by Keene Curtis, Judy Geeson, Holland Taylor et al.

Poetry & Drama • 1.8 hrs. • Audio Program • © 1998

QUARTERMAINE'S TERMS is a delight to listen to, a full-cast rendition of a Simon Gray play about an oddball group of British teachers (of foreign students eager to learn English). Quartermaine, senior among these folk, is dotty and has outlived his usefulness as a teacher but is used and sometimes abused by his colleagues in what really amounts to a tragicomedy. The timing of the readers, their inflections, their crying and, once, hysterical laughter are perfect, with Ian Ogilvy and Judy Geeson being particularly good. Top marks to Gray for a fine drama and to L.A. Theatre Works for a fine production. T.H. © AudioFile 2000, Portland, Maine [Published: APR/MAY 00]
